# Bin wise Report

<p class="doc-lead">Opening, inward, outward and closing stock for each warehouse bin over a selected period. Expand each bin to see the items it holds, with optional value columns.</p>

> <b>Availability note.</b> This report is currently turned off in the standard build — its menu entry is disabled. If you do not see <b>Bin wise Report</b> under Inventory Reports, it has not been enabled for your account. Contact support to enable bin-level reporting.

<h2 id="overview">Overview</h2>

Go to <b>Inventory → Inventory Reports → Bin wise Report</b>.

Report title in ERP: <b>Bin Wise Inventory Report</b>

<p><b>What it shows.</b> One row per warehouse bin (Inventory Bin) with the <b>Opening</b>, <b>In</b>, <b>Out</b> and <b>Closing</b> quantity for the selected date range. Turn on <b>Show Items</b> to expand each bin into its items, and <b>Show Value</b> to add value columns under each stage.</p>

<p><b>When to use it.</b> Use in warehouses that track stock by bin, to verify bin contents, and to follow movement in and out of a bin during a period.</p>

<h2 id="use-cases">Use Cases</h2>

<ul>
<li><b>Warehouse supervisor</b> — How much stock sits in each bin and what moved during the period? Review In, Out and Closing per bin.</li>
<li><b>Store keeper</b> — Which items are stored in a particular bin? Turn on <b>Show Items</b> to expand.</li>
<li><b>Inventory controller</b> — What is the valued balance held in each bin? Turn on <b>Show Value</b>.</li>
<li><b>Auditor</b> — Do physical bin contents match the system? Use this report during bin-level stock checks.</li>
</ul>

<h2 id="filters">Filters</h2>

<b>Date</b> range and <b>Item Group</b>. <b>Advanced Filter</b>: Item, Item Type, Center, Brand, Item Group.

<h2 id="columns">Columns</h2>

| **Column** | **Description** |
|------------|-----------------|
| Inventory Bin | Warehouse bin name. |
| Item | Item name (shown when <b>Show Items</b> is on). |
| Opening | Quantity (and value) at the start of the period. |
| In | Quantity (and value) received during the period. |
| Out | Quantity (and value) issued during the period. |
| Closing | Quantity (and value) at the end of the period. |

<i>When <b>Show Value</b> is on, the Opening, In, Out and Closing stages each show a Qty and Value sub-column.</i>

<h2 id="actions">Actions</h2>

<ul>
<li><b>Generate</b> — run the report for the selected filters</li>
<li><b>Export</b> — export the report to Excel</li>
<li><b>Print</b> — print the report</li>
<li><b>More</b> — toggle Show Items, Show Value, and Show Zero Lines</li>
<li><b>Advanced Filter</b> — open additional filter fields</li>
<li><b>clear</b> — reset active advanced filters</li>
</ul>

<h2 id="faq">FAQ</h2>

<p><b>What is an Inventory Bin?</b><br>A bin is a precise storage location within a warehouse (such as an aisle, rack, shelf or bin). Bins are set up under <a href="#/inventory/warehouse-bins">Aisle, Rack, Shelves, Bins</a>.</p>

<p><b>How do I see the items inside a bin?</b><br>Choose <b>Show Items</b> from the <b>More</b> menu to expand each bin.</p>

<p><b>How do I add value columns?</b><br>Select <b>Show Value</b> from the <b>More</b> menu.</p>

<p><b>I don't store stock by bin — is this report useful?</b><br>This report only has data when items are stored against bins. If you don't use bins, use the <a href="#/inventory/reports/center-wise-report">Centre wise Report</a> instead.</p>

<p><b>Why is my report empty?</b><br>Bin tracking may be disabled, or no stock is recorded against bins at the filtered center.</p>

<p><b>Why does a bin not appear in filters?</b><br>Bin lists may include only bins that currently hold stock for the selected item and center.</p>

<p><b>Where are bins configured?</b><br>Under <a href="#/inventory/warehouse-bins">Aisle, Rack, Shelves &amp; Bins</a> and item line fields in <a href="#/inventory/inventory-settings">Inventory Settings</a>.</p>
